Lucia Savage
Lucia Savage@SavageLucia·
@chrissyfarr People have this wild misconception that doctors and patients cannot sms. They can, but the doctor has to have the patient sign up and tell the patient the sms is less secure than portal messages. And like all sms "stop" has to, you know, stop the sms string. 1/2
